Solution for 2n^2+17n+8=0 equation:


Simplifying
2n2 + 17n + 8 = 0

Reorder the terms:
8 + 17n + 2n2 = 0

Solving
8 + 17n + 2n2 = 0

Solving for variable 'n'.

Factor a trinomial.
(8 + n)(1 + 2n)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(8 + n)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 8 + n = 0 Solving 8 + n = 0 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+ n =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+ n = 0 + -8 n = 0 + -8 Combine like terms: 0 + -8 = -8 n = -8 Simplifying n = -8

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(1 + 2n)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+ 2n = 0 Solving 1 + 2n = 0 Move all terms containing n to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+ 2n =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+ 2n = 0 + -1 2n =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 2n = -1 Divide each side by '2'. n = -0.5 Simplifying n = -0.5

Solution

n = {-8, -0.5}
